XML External Entity Vulnerability in W3CSS Validator by Google
CVE-2025-1781
What is CVE-2025-1781?
The W3CSS Validator prior to cssval-20250226 is susceptible to an XML External Entity (XXE) vulnerability. This flaw allows attackers to send specially-crafted XML objects that can lead to server-side request forgery (SSRF). If successful, an attacker could exploit this vulnerability to access sensitive local files on the server, particularly if they can manage to trigger exception messages. Organizations using this validator must update to the latest version to mitigate potential security risks associated with this vulnerability.

Affected Version(s)
CSS Validator < cssval-20250226
